How To Decorate A Bedroom Dressing Table
A dressing table is an essential piece of furniture in any bedroom, providing a designated space for getting ready and storing your beauty essentials. With careful styling, you can elevate your dressing table from a functional piece to a stylish focal point of your bedroom. Here are some key aspects to consider when decorating your dressing table:
1. Choose the Right Mirror
The mirror is the centerpiece of any dressing table, so it's essential to select one that suits your style and functional needs. Consider the following factors when choosing a mirror:
Size: Make sure the mirror is large enough to accommodate your face and allow you to see your reflection clearly. You may also want to consider the size of your dressing table and ensure the mirror is proportionate.
Shape: Dressing table mirrors come in various shapes, including round, square, rectangular, and oval. Choose a shape that complements the style of your bedroom and dressing table.
Frame: The mirror frame can significantly impact the overall look of your dressing table. Consider different frame materials, such as wood, metal, or acrylic, and choose one that matches the style of your bedroom.
2. Add Functional Storage
To keep your dressing table organized and clutter-free, it's essential to incorporate functional storage solutions. Here are some ideas:
Drawers: Drawers are a great way to store makeup, skincare products, and other essentials. Choose a dressing table with drawers that are deep enough to accommodate your items and ensure they glide smoothly.
Shelves: Open shelves can be used to display decorative items, such as vases, candles, or books. They can also be used to store larger items, such as hair styling tools or extra towels.
Compartments: Some dressing tables have compartments or cubbies designed to hold specific items, such as jewelry, brushes, or cosmetics. These compartments can help keep your dressing table tidy and organized.
3. Decorate with Lighting
Proper lighting is crucial for a well-designed dressing table. Here are some options to consider:
Natural Light: If your dressing table is near a window, take advantage of natural light. This is the most flattering light for applying makeup and getting ready.
Overhead Lighting: Overhead lighting can provide general illumination for your dressing table. Choose a light fixture that emits warm, diffused light.
Task Lighting: Task lighting, such as a desk lamp or a vanity mirror with built-in lights, can provide focused light for applying makeup and other tasks.
4. Add Decorative Touches
To personalize your dressing table and make it a reflection of your style, incorporate decorative touches. Here are some ideas:
Vases and Flowers: A vase with fresh or artificial flowers can add a touch of nature and freshness to your dressing table.
Candles: Candles can create a warm and inviting ambiance. Choose scented candles that complement your bedroom's overall fragrance.
Trays: Trays can be used to organize jewelry, cosmetics, or other small items. They can also be used to display decorative objects.
Artwork: A small piece of artwork or a framed photo can add a personal touch to your dressing table.
5. Keep it Clean and Organized
Regularly clean and organize your dressing table to maintain its functionality and beauty. Here are some tips:
Dust and Vacuum: Regularly dust the surface of your dressing table and vacuum any dust or debris that accumulates.
Wipe Clean: Use a damp cloth to wipe down the surface of your dressing table and remove any smudges or fingerprints.
Organize Items: Keep your dressing table organized by storing items in drawers, shelves, and compartments. Use clear containers or dividers to make it easy to find what you need.
Declutter Regularly: Regularly declutter your dressing table by removing items you no longer use or need. This will help prevent clutter and keep your dressing table looking neat and tidy.
